
What did you want to be when you were a kid? In this episode in French for French learners, we take a trip down memory lane and talk about the dream jobs we had as children . From artist to military, and even some unexpected choices, we share our childhood ambitions and how our interests have evolved over time. If you're learning French , this episode is a great way to hear real, natural conversations between two native speakers. We speak clearly and naturally , making it perfect for intermediate (B1-B2) and advanced (C1-C2) learners . - Improve your French listening skills - Learn vocabulary related to jobs and career dreams - Enjoy an immersive French conversation Please feel free to use the transcript or live transcript on our site.
